Lines Matching refs:stat
29 use nix::sys::stat::lutimes;
31 use nix::sys::stat::utimensat;
33 use nix::sys::stat::FchmodatFlags;
34 use nix::sys::stat::Mode;
36 use nix::sys::stat::UtimensatFlags;
38 use nix::sys::stat::{self};
39 use nix::sys::stat::{fchmod, stat};
41 use nix::sys::stat::{fchmodat, mkdirat};
43 use nix::sys::stat::{futimens, utimes};
46 use nix::sys::stat::FileStat;
58 let stats = stat_result.expect("stat call failed");
73 let stats = stat_result.expect("stat call failed");
97 use nix::sys::stat::fstat;
103 let stat_result = stat(&filename);
117 fcntl::open(tempdir.path(), fcntl::OFlag::empty(), stat::Mode::empty());
120 stat::fstatat(dirfd.unwrap(), &filename, fcntl::AtFlags::empty());
127 use nix::sys::stat::{fstat, lstat};
137 // should be the same result as calling stat,
139 let stat_result = stat(&filename);
160 let file_stat1 = stat(&filename).unwrap();
167 let file_stat2 = stat(&filename).unwrap();
181 fcntl::open(tempdir.path(), fcntl::OFlag::empty(), stat::Mode::empty())
190 let file_stat1 = stat(&fullpath).unwrap();
199 let file_stat2 = stat(&fullpath).unwrap();
275 let fd = fcntl::open(&fullpath, fcntl::OFlag::empty(), stat::Mode::empty())
292 fcntl::open(tempdir.path(), fcntl::OFlag::empty(), stat::Mode::empty())
324 fcntl::open(tempdir.path(), fcntl::OFlag::empty(), stat::Mode::empty())
334 stat::SFlag::S_IFDIR.bits() | stat::Mode::S_IRWXU.bits();
338 fcntl::open(tempdir.path(), fcntl::OFlag::empty(), stat::Mode::empty())
357 stat::Mode::empty(),
374 use stat::{lstat, mknod, SFlag};
398 use stat::{fstatat, mknodat, SFlag};